Hello all,
New here and just wanted to introduce myself, I love to BBQ and smoking different meals is my religion. I just smoked some beautiful salmon fillets yesterday using red maple for the first time and they came out with an excellent and rich smokey flavor thanks to a post I saw here. I look forward to chatting with the grill masters here on the BBQ Brethren! |
